안녕하세요.
몇 날을 고민하다가 결국 글을 남기네요.
어떠한 값을 받아서 그 값의 첫번째 값을 받아오려고 하는데요.
그 첫번째 값을 받아와서 상위 SELECT 값의 필드 값으로 뿌려져야 하는데 쉽지 않네요.
대략 구조를 설명드리자면
테이블 A
필드 1, 필드 2
A B
B C
C D
D E
E F
이런식으로 들어가 있을 경우 F라는 값을 알고 있을때 A를 구하는 거에요.
이해가 되시나요?
Comment 7
-
처리짱
2014.06.23 19:10
-
항해자™
2014.06.24 02:25
부모를 찾는거 같네요,,,
필드2에서 F를 찾고 필드1의 값으로 필드2를 다시 검색해서 안 나올 때 까지,,, -
다빙
2014.06.24 20:49
네 맞습니다.
그런데 생각보다 잘 안되네요~
-
다빙
2014.06.24 20:49
F가 A의 하위개념이라고 보시면 됩니다.
A가 원조 F는 파생되서 나간 데이터
-
minsouk
2014.06.23 22:04
.
-
다빙
2014.06.24 20:54
감사합니다
이렇게 좋은 예제를 주셔서 이해하기 쉬웠습니다.
그런데 최대 재귀 횟수가 초과 되었다고 하면서 쿼리 결과가 나오지 않습니다.
왜 그럴까요?
-
항해자™
2014.06.25 10:28
MAXRECURSION 1000 을 조절하세요,,
F 랑 A랑 어떤 상관관계가 있나요??